# 1.2.2 (pre-release)
|
||||
- **You can now voice your subtitle files!** Simply add `.srt`, `.ass` or `.vtt` files to generate timed audio. Alternatively, add a text file with timestamps in `HH:MM:SS` or `HH:MM:SS,ms` format to generate audio that matches the timestamps. See [here](https://github.com/denizsafak/abogen?tab=readme-ov-file#about-timestamp-based-text-files) for detailed instructions.
|
||||
- New option: **"Use silent gaps between subtitles"**: Prevents unnecessary audio speed-up by letting speech continue naturally into the silent gaps between subtitles.

- New option: **"Subtitle speed adjustment method"**: Choose how to speed up audio when needed:
|
||||
- **TTS Regeneration (better quality):** Re-creates the audio at a faster speed for the most natural sound.
|
||||
- **FFmpeg Time-stretch (better speed):** Quickly speeds up the existing audio.

- Fixed `[WinError 1114] A dynamic link library (DLL) initialization routine failed` error on Windows, pre-loading PyTorch DLLs before initializing PyQt6 to avoid DLL initialization errors, mentioned in #98 by @ephr0n.
|
||||
- Potential fix for `CUDA GPU is not available` issue, by ensuring PyTorch is installed correctly with CUDA support on Windows using the installer script.
